TP EVM钱包(通常可理解为“面向交易与支付的EVM兼容钱包/工具套件”,TP可对应某种产品名、协议缩写或平台标识)本质上是一个与EVM(Ethereum Virtual Machine)生态对接的钱包体系:它负责密钥管理、交易签名、合约交互、资产显示与交易通知等能力,并通过高性能数据处理与安全支付管理提升用户体验与可靠性。由于EVM生态覆盖广泛的公链与二层网络,TP EVM钱包天然具备跨链可扩展性;在此基础上,它还能与NFT标准如ERC721联动,实现可验证的资产所有权与展示。
一、安全支付管理:从“能转账”到“更可控地支付”
1)密钥与权限分层
TP EVM钱包的安全支付管理通常从密钥体系开始:
- 本地密钥/托管密钥:不同部署方式决定了攻击面与恢复策略。
- 权限分层:把“签名权限”“合约交互权限”“支付执行权限”分离,有助于减少误操作或被恶意脚本滥用。
- 设备/环境隔离:例如使用安全模块、受保护的运行环境或隔离进程,降低密钥泄露风险。
2)交易前校验与策略控制
“支付管理”不仅是生成交易,更强调在提交前进行可控校验:
- 地址与参数校验:校验收款地址格式、链ID、合约地址白名单等。
- 金额与代币类型校验:避免把错误token转错合约。
- 交易风控策略:识别异常滑点、异常gas策略、重复提交、可疑合约方法等。
- 人机交互复核:对高风险操作(如大额转账、批准ERC20授权、授权合约支配资产)提供二次确认。
3)签名与广播的安全路径
常见做法包括:
- 离线/半离线签名:尽量减少私钥暴露在联网环境。
- 广播前的签名校验:确保签名对应的nonce、to、data与预期一致。
- 保护隐私:在可行时减少元数据泄露(如对外暴露地址关联、交易解码痕迹等)。
二、全球化技术变革:EVM兼容带来的跨链与可扩展架构
1)EVM生态的“统一执行层”
EVM提供了相对一致的合约执行模型。对TP EVM钱包而言,这意味着:
- 同一套合约交互逻辑可在多条链复用(只需调整链ID、RPC与少量链参数)。
- 同一套交易构建与签名流程可迁移,降低全球化部署成本。
2)跨地区网络适配与可用性优化
全球用户面对的差异往往来自:网络延迟、RPC质量、拥堵状况与费率波动。TP EVM钱包的全球化能力通常体现在:
- 多RPC路由与智能重试:提升可用性与成功率。
- 费用估算与策略切换:在不同链上采用不同gas/费用策略。
- 时区与本地化体验:把交易状态、通知频率与展示语言/格式本地化。
3)面向合规与风控的可扩展设计
全球化不仅是技术,更涉及监管与合规的差异。钱包体系若要“更稳”,会采取:
- 风险规则可配置:把规则与代码解耦,便于随地区策略调整。
- 监测与审计:对敏感操作留痕(在不暴露私钥的前提下)。
三、专业探索报告:TP EVM钱包的能力拆解
下面以“钱包到链上资产”的链路拆解,形成专业探索视角。
1)链上资产管理
- 余额查询:读取原生代币与ERC-20余额。
- 合约资产索引:对NFT(ERC721/可能的ERC1155)进行枚举或基于事件索引。
- 状态一致性:处理链重组(reorg)、确认数策略与缓存更新。
2)交易生命周期管理
- 构建交易:to、value、data、nonce、gas参数。
- 签名生成:EIP-155兼容链ID、签名域。
- 广播与跟踪:等待回执、解析事件日志、更新本地状态。
- 失败恢复:对因nonce冲突、gas不足、合约回退等失败进行分类提示。
3)支付与交互的“可解释性”
专业钱包体验需要把“data字段”翻译成可读的动作:例如“调用某合约的mint”、“兑换某代币”、“转移NFT”。这对降低误操作与提升安全感非常关键。
四、交易通知:让用户在正确时刻获得关键信息
交易通知通常围绕“时效性 + 准确性 + 可读性”展开。
1)通知触发点
- 提交后:交易hash生成即触发“已提交”。
- 被打包后:回执确认触发“已确认/成功”。

- 失败或回退:触发“失败原因分类提示”。

- 关键事件:如NFT转移、拍卖出价被接受等。
2)去重与状态机
同一交易可能因重试、网络抖动触发多次回调。TP EVM钱包应采用:
- 基于txHash与状态阶段的去重。
- 明确的状态机(pending → mined → confirmed → indexed),避免界面频繁跳动。
3)通知渠道与节奏
- 短信/邮件/推送:按风险分级控制频率。
- 对高频地址或批量操作:采用合并通知或摘要通知,降低噪音。
五、高性能数据处理:在拥堵与高并发下保持流畅
1)数据获取策略
- 缓存与增量更新:减少全量链查询。
- 分片索引:对NFT事件、交易日志等进行分区处理。
- 批量RPC:在可能的情况下使用批处理减少往返延迟。
2)事件日志解析与索引
TP EVM钱包若要显示ERC721资产与交易历史,通常依赖:
- 读取区块日志(logs),解析Transfer等事件。
- 将解析结果写入本地索引库或轻量数据库。
- 处理重组:若出现回滚,需要撤销或标记不确定记录。
3)并发与队列化
在全球环境中,用户可能同时触发多条查询与订阅。高性能处理常见做法:
- 任务队列:把“余额刷新、NFT索引、交易回执跟踪”拆分成不同队列。
- 限流与优先级:优先确保用户当前操作的交易状态与通知准确。
- 异步渲染:避免UI因网络慢导致卡顿。
六、ERC721:NFT资产在TP EVM钱包中的落地方式
1)ERC721的核心含义
ERC721定义了非同质化代币(NFT)的标准。它强调:
- 每个tokenId唯一。
- 通过ownerOf与balanceOf区分归属。
- Transfer事件提供可索引的链上迁移记录。
2)钱包如何支持ERC721
TP EVM钱包若要完整支持ERC721,至少需要:
- 合约交互能力:查询name/symbol、ownerOf/tokenURI(依合约与metadata体系而定)。
- 事件索引:解析Transfer事件来更新持有列表。
- 元数据展示:tokenURI通常指向链下存储(IPFS/HTTP等),钱包需处理加载失败、网关不可用等情况。
3)安全与用户体验要点
- 展示可信度:对metadata来源、图片/属性加载失败做降级处理。
- 交互风险提示:如果用户要执行诸如setApprovalForAll或approve,应明确授权的范围与后果。
- 链上与链下一致性:避免把缓存的旧metadata当作最终真实状态。
总结
TP EVM钱包可以被理解为“面向EVM链的支付与资产管理终端”:在安全支付管理方面,它强调密钥保护、交易前校验与风险控制;在全球化技术变革方面,它利用EVM一致性与多网络适配实现可迁移体验;在专业探索报告层面,它通过链上链路拆解优化状态一致性;在交易通知方面,它通过状态机与去重机制让用户及时获得可读反馈;在高性能数据处理方面,它以缓存、批量请求、事件索引和队列化保障流畅;在ERC721方面,它通过合约交互与Transfer事件索引实现NFT资产可视化与可靠跟踪。
评论
MiaChen
把TP EVM钱包拆成“支付—通知—数据—ERC721”这种结构很清晰,尤其是交易生命周期那段。
阿尔法Leo
安全支付管理讲得比较落地:交易前校验、授权风险提示都说到了。
NovaKaito
全球化技术变革用RPC路由、增量索引来解释,挺符合真实工程的取舍。
SakuraByte
ERC721部分提到reorg与链下metadata降级,这点很实用。
链路小队长
高性能数据处理的队列化与限流优先级写得像架构文档,对开发者友好。
EthanYu
交易通知用状态机+去重的思路很关键,不然pending/mined反复跳会很糟。